US Credit Card Debt Soars to a New Record High of $1.13 Trillion
Credit card balances in the US reached a new record high of $1.13 trillion, according to data released by the Federal Reserve Bank of New York.

EMV Credit Card Increase Security But Slow Implementation Will Make Consumers Vulnerable
Experts said the new chip-enabled or EMV credit and debit cards can help reducing fraud. However, incomplete adoption of chip cards and readers will make consumers and merchants vulnerable.
